'Writing stones', secret shrines, and The Word of God in liquid form
Bryn James
(University of Manchester)
Paper short abstract
An exploration of the materialisation of indigenous and Islamic beliefs within West African 'spiritual medicine'.
Paper long abstract
An analysis of initial findings, and potential archaeological implications, following qualitative and quantitative study of curative material practices, amongst healing practitioners in Ghana. This research is focused upon ways in which systems of 'traditional' belief may be signified through inherited medical knowledge, curative assemblages, and associated material culture. Interpretation particularly centres around exploring the tensions inherent to the variable materialisations of indigenous and Islamic belief within West African 'spiritual medicine'.
